For our Git workflow, we follow the scheme described in: http://nvie.com/posts/a-successful-git-branching-model/.

To create a new relase, proceed as follows:

Database Migrations

If there are database migrations, ensure you have:

  • noted this in the CHANGELOG
  • increased the minor version
  • updated the application.ini.dist migration_version parameter in [production] to the latest migration.

Creating a New Release

$ git checkout -b release-0.3 develop

$ joe library/ViMbAdmin/Version.php
(now edit the version and save)

$ library/Minify/minify.php --conf bin/minify-options.php --version X

$ git commit -a -m "Bumped version number to 0.3"

Update the CHANGELOG for the new release.

Once you're happy to release:

$ git checkout master
$ git merge --no-ff release-0.3
$ git tag -a 0.3
$ git push origin master
$ git push --tags 

To keep the changes made in the release branch, we need to merge those back into develop, though. In Git:

$ git checkout develop
$ git merge --no-ff release-0.3

This step may well lead to a merge conflict (probably even, since we have changed the version number). If so, fix it and commit.

We again need to push these to the canonical repository:

$ git push origin develop

Now we are really done and the release branch may be removed, since we dont need it anymore:

$ git branch -d release-0.3

Now create a package for downloaders:

git archive --format=tar --prefix=vimbadmin-0.3/ master | gzip -9 >~/tmp/vimbadmin-0.3.tar.gz

and upload it to the Downloads section of GitHub.

Announcing the Release

ViMbAdmin will alert administrators of new releases on log in. For this, you need to update:

http://www.opensolutions.ie/open-source/vimbadmin/latest
